‘Not only Electricity charges! There is a 100% rise in taxes for Water consumers’: CPI-M slams Tripura Govt for ‘hiding’ water-taxation
PHOTO : Opposition leader Jiten Chowdhury addressed a press meet. TIWN Pic July 15, 2025

AGARTALA, July 15 (TIWN): Tripura CPI-M party accused the state BJP Govt of a 100% tax hike in the water supplies to the households. Addressing a press meet on Tuesday, the leader of the opposition, Jiten Chowdhury, said, the water supply taxes that was Rs. 30 per unit in 2017, is now hundred percent. “It was made Rs. 40 to Rs. 30 initially, and now it has risen to Rs. 60! It’s a 100% rise and the old connections, which have yet to be registered officially for them a 50% rise imposed to get registered,” said Chowdhury.

“Strange, the businessmen who include the ice cream factory owners won’t have to pay the hiked taxes. It means the BJP government is not against the people who are making profits out of it, but the common men have to bear all the tax burdens,” he said.

“The decision was taken on 8th May during a Jal Board meeting in the presence of CM Dr. Manik Saha, but it was kept secret, and now it's being imposed from 1st July, which is unethical,” Chowdhury told the media.

He said, CPI-M will stage a protest statewide against such decisions of the BJP government, demanding the lifting of hikes in taxes on electricity and water, and if the government remains unmoved, the movement will be larger in the next steps.
